Chinaunix首页 | 论坛 | 博客
  • 博客访问: 27879
  • 博文数量: 33
  • 博客积分: 0
  • 博客等级: 民兵
  • 技术积分: 10
  • 用 户 组: 普通用户
  • 注册时间: 2014-11-28 15:15
文章分类
文章存档

2015年(33)

我的朋友

分类: 嵌入式

2015-07-03 20:36:04

原文地址:Qt剪贴板 作者:luozhiyong131

大家对剪贴板都很熟悉。我们可以简单地把它理解成一个数据存储池,外面的数据可以存进去,里面数据也可以取出来。剪贴板是由操作系统维护的,所以这提供了跨应用程序的数据交互的一种方式。Qt 已经为我们封装好很多关于剪贴板的操作,我们可以在自己的应用中很容易实现对剪贴板的支持,代码实现起来也是很简单的

点击(此处)折叠或打开

  1. QClipboard *board = QApplication::clipboard();//使用 QApplication::clipboard() 函数获得系统剪贴板对象。这个函数的返回值是 QClipboard 指针。
  2. board->setText("Text from Qt Application"); //通过 setText(),setImage() 或者 setPixmap() 函数可以将数据放置到剪贴板内,也就是通常所说的剪贴或者复制的操作;
  3.  QString str = board->text();

    //使用text(),image() 或者 pixmap() 函数则可以从剪贴板获得数据,也就是粘贴。

 
返回目录:Qt学习整理 
阅读(166) | 评论(0) | 转发(0) |
0

上一篇:Qt数据库操作

下一篇:Qt使用拖放

给主人留下些什么吧!~~